The Property

The land is the listing.

This is a working Tennessee cattle farm. Eighty-three acres of fenced pasture and hay fields, ready for cattle today and configurable for horses, hay production, or a hobby farm setup tomorrow. The current owners have run it as a working farm for many years. The bones are in place.

A large barn and a smaller second barn sit close to the farmhouse, with a covered carport for everyday convenience. The 1955 farmhouse offers two bedrooms and one bath in 978 square feet, with timeless character and room to make it your own. Upstairs has expansion potential, and a full basement provides ample storage. The house is not the hero here; the land is.

The setting is the Upper Cumberland, the rolling country that lifts up out of middle Tennessee toward the plateau. Just minutes from Hwy 111, the property is an easy commute to both Cookeville and Sparta while sitting fully in the peace and privacy of country living. Working farm, investment opportunity, or country homestead, the possibilities here are wide open.
